Salsa dancing classes provide instruction in the art of salsa dancing, a popular Latin dance style characterized by its fast-paced rhythms and intricate footwork. These classes are typically offered at dance studios, community centers, and other venues and are suitable for individuals of all skill levels, from beginners to experienced dancers.
Salsa dancing classes offer a wide range of benefits, including improved physical fitness, increased cultural awareness, and enhanced social skills. Salsa dancing is a physically demanding activity that can help to improve cardiovascular health, coordination, and flexibility. It is also a great way to relieve stress and have fun. In addition, salsa dancing classes provide an opportunity to learn about different cultures and meet new people.
The history of salsa dancing can be traced back to the early 20th century, when Cuban son music began to be fused with other Latin American rhythms. Salsa dancing quickly became popular throughout the Caribbean and Latin America, and it eventually spread to the United States and other parts of the world.

Technique
In salsa dancing classes, technique is paramount. Proper footwork and body movements form the foundation upon which all other aspects of salsa dancing are built. Without a solid technical foundation, dancers will struggle to execute complex steps, maintain rhythm, and express the fluidity and grace characteristic of salsa dancing.
Salsa dancing classes emphasize the development of proper footwork and body movements through a combination of instruction, practice, and feedback. Instructors guide students through the basic steps, breaking down each movement into its component parts and ensuring that students understand the correct foot placement, weight distribution, and body alignment. Students are given ample time to practice these movements, allowing them to develop muscle memory and improve their coordination.
The development of proper technique is not only essential for executing salsa dance moves correctly but also for preventing injuries. Salsa dancing is a physically demanding activity, and improper technique can put undue stress on joints and muscles, leading to pain and injury. By emphasizing proper technique from the outset, salsa dancing classes help students avoid these risks and ensure that they can enjoy dancing salsa for many years to come.
Rhythm
Rhythm is the lifeblood of salsa dancing, providing the foundation for its intricate footwork and sensual movements. In salsa dancing classes, understanding and interpreting salsa music is essential for dancers to develop a deep connection with the music and execute dance moves in time and with expression.
Salsa music is characterized by its complex rhythms, syncopated beats, and driving basslines. Dancers must be able to interpret these rhythms and translate them into their movements. Classes focus on developing this ability through a combination of listening exercises, body percussion, and guided practice. Dancers learn to identify the different rhythms and patterns in salsa music and to respond to them with appropriate dance moves.
Understanding salsa music also allows dancers to anticipate the next steps in a dance sequence. By listening to the music and interpreting its rhythms, dancers can predict the upcoming changes in tempo, rhythm, or pattern and react accordingly. This ability to anticipate the music is essential for smooth and graceful dancing.

Cultural
Salsa dancing classes offer not only dance instruction but also a journey into the rich cultural heritage of salsa dancing. These classes provide a platform for students to explore the historical roots, cultural influences, and social significance of salsa dancing, deepening their appreciation for this vibrant art form.
- Historical Roots: Salsa dancing classes delve into the origins of salsa, tracing its evolution from the son montuno of Cuba to the mambo and pachanga of New York City. Students learn about the key figures, musical influences, and social contexts that shaped the development of salsa dancing.
- Cultural Influences: Salsa dancing classes explore the diverse cultural influences that have contributed to salsa's unique style and flavor. Students discover the African, Caribbean, and European elements that have blended together to create this dynamic dance form.
- Social Significance: Salsa dancing classes highlight the social significance of salsa dancing, particularly in Latino communities. Students learn about the role of salsa dancing in social gatherings, cultural celebrations, and as a form of artistic expression and cultural identity.
- Musicality and Rhythm: Salsa dancing classes emphasize the close connection between salsa dancing and music. Students develop an understanding of the characteristic rhythms, instruments, and musical styles that accompany salsa dancing.

Frequently Asked Questions about Salsa Dancing Classes
Salsa dancing classes offer an engaging and rewarding way to learn the art of salsa dancing. However, prospective students may have questions and concerns before signing up for classes. This FAQ section addresses some of the most common inquiries, providing informative answers to guide your decision-making process.
Question 1: What can I expect from a typical salsa dancing class?
Answer: A typical salsa dancing class includes a warm-up, basic step instruction, guided practice, and often concludes with a social dance session. Classes are usually designed for beginners, intermediate, or advanced levels, so you can choose the class that best suits your skill level.
Question 2: Do I need any prior dance experience to join a salsa dancing class?
Answer: Prior dance experience is not necessary to join a beginner salsa dancing class. Classes are designed to teach the fundamental steps and techniques from scratch, making them accessible to individuals of all backgrounds.
Question 3: What should I wear to a salsa dancing class?
Answer: Comfortable clothing that allows for freedom of movement is recommended. Choose breathable fabrics and avoid wearing restrictive clothing or shoes with high heels.
Question 4: How long does it take to learn salsa dancing?
Answer: The time it takes to learn salsa dancing varies depending on individual factors such as practice frequency and natural ability. However, with regular attendance and practice, you can expect to gain proficiency in basic steps and patterns within a few months.
Question 5: Can salsa dancing help me improve my fitness?
Answer: Salsa dancing is an excellent form of exercise that combines cardiovascular activity with coordination and muscle engagement. Regular salsa dancing classes can contribute to improved endurance, flexibility, and overall fitness.
Question 6: How can I find a reputable salsa dancing class in my area?
Answer: Research local dance studios, community centers, and online directories to find salsa dancing classes. Consider factors such as class schedules, instructor experience, and reviews from previous students to make an informed decision.

Salsa Dancing Class Tips
Embarking on salsa dancing classes can be an exciting and rewarding experience. To maximize your learning and enjoyment, consider the following tips:
Tip 1: Choose the Right Class:Select a salsa dancing class that aligns with your skill level and goals. Beginner classes are ideal for learning the basics, while intermediate and advanced classes cater to those seeking to refine theirand explore more complex moves.
Tip 2: Find a Reputable Instructor:The instructor plays a crucial role in your learning journey. Look for an experienced and certified instructor with a passion for salsa dancing. Their guidance and expertise will help you develop proper technique and progress effectively.
Tip 3: Practice Regularly:Consistency is key in learning salsa dancing. Regular practice outside of class will reinforce your learning and improve your muscle memory. Dedicate time each week to practice the steps and combinations you have learned.
Tip 4: Attend Social Dance Events:Social dance events provide an opportunity to apply your skills in a real-world setting. Immerse yourself in the salsa dancing community by attending parties or gatherings where you can dance with different partners and experience the social aspect of salsa.
Tip 5: Learn the Basic Steps Thoroughly:A solid foundation in the basic steps is essential for salsa dancing. Master the timing, footwork, and body movements of these steps before attempting more advanced patterns.
Tip 6: Focus on Body Movement and Timing:Salsa dancing involves intricate body movements and precise timing. Pay attention to the rhythm of the music and coordinate your movements accordingly. Practice isolating body parts and executing steps with fluidity and grace.
Tip 7: Connect with the Music:Salsa dancing is deeply connected to its music. Listen attentively to the rhythms and melodies, and let the music guide your movements. This will enhance yourmusicality on the dance floor.
Tip 8: Be Patient and Enjoy the Process:Learning salsa dancing takes time and effort. Embrace the learning process, and don't get discouraged by mistakes. Focus on enjoying the journey and celebrating your progress along the way.
